    USS Philippine Sea Drops Anchor

    U.S. Navy Sailors participate in an anchor chain evolution onboard the guided missile-cruiser USS Philippine Sea (CG 58) Oct. 25, 2023. The Philippine Sea is attached to the Dwight D. Eisenhower Strike Group and is on a scheduled deployment to provide the national command authority flexible, tailorable warfighting capability to maintain maritime stability and to ensure access, deter aggression and defend U.S., allied and partner interests. (U.S. Navy photo by Mass Communication Specialist 2nd Class Keith Nowak)
